Minn. Stat. (Crimes) § 609.85: CRIMES AGAINST RAILROAD EMPLOYEES AND PROPERTY; PENALTY

Felony

What this law says, in plain English

This statute defines crimes against railroad property and employees, ranging from felony offenses involving intentional damage to tracks or equipment with intent to cause injury or derailment, to misdemeanors for trespassing on railroad property or placing obstructions on tracks.
